Final Checklist for a Complete Home Mechanical Audit

Inspect breaker panels and circuit boards for signs of wear or damage. Ensure that all breakers are functioning correctly and that there are no exposed wires. Electrical safety is paramount to avoid hazards that could lead to fires or electrocution.

Evaluate the HVAC system’s functionality. Check the thermostat settings, airflow from vents, and temperature consistency throughout the space. This step is crucial for system health and comfort in your living environment.

Assess the condition of smoke detectors and carbon monoxide alarms. Ensure they are operational and have fresh batteries installed. Regular testing should be part of routine maintenance to ensure safety against fire and gas leaks.

Inspect ductwork for leaks or blockages. A well-maintained duct system can significantly enhance the efficiency of the HVAC system, improving air quality and reducing energy costs. Sealing any identified leaks should be prioritized.

Review insulation levels in attics and crawl spaces. Insufficient insulation can lead to energy loss, affecting both comfort and utility expenses. Consider adding insulation where needed to improve overall system efficiency.

Ensure all outdoor units, such as condensers and heat pumps, are free from debris and obstructions. This will help maintain optimal performance and longevity, especially during peak usage seasons.

Inspecting HVAC Systems for Optimal Performance

Regularly replace or clean air filters to maintain airflow. Blocked filters can result in increased energy consumption and lower indoor air quality.

Check ductwork for leaks, as unsealed joints can lead to inefficient heating and cooling. Consider sealing any gaps with mastic or metal tape to ensure air travels effectively through the system.

Examine the thermostat settings and functionality. A malfunctioning thermostat can affect temperature control, leading to discomfort and excess energy bills. Consider upgrading to a smart thermostat for better energy management.

  1. Inspect the outdoor unit for debris and ensure it is free from obstructions.
  2. Assess drainage lines for clogs that might cause water damage or mold growth.

Ensure electrical safety by checking that all connections are secure and that the circuit breaker is functioning correctly. Regular maintenance will help prolong the life of the HVAC system.

Q&A:

What is a home mechanical audit?

A home mechanical audit is an evaluation of the various mechanical systems within a residence, including heating, ventilation, air conditioning (HVAC), plumbing, and electrical systems. The goal is to identify inefficiencies, safety concerns, and areas in need of maintenance or upgrades, ensuring the home operates safely and efficiently.

What are the main benefits of conducting a mechanical audit?

Conducting a mechanical audit can lead to improved energy efficiency, lower utility bills, enhanced safety, and increased comfort in the home. By identifying issues before they escalate, homeowners can avoid costly repairs and ensure their systems are operating optimally.

How often should a mechanical audit be performed?

It is advisable to perform a mechanical audit at least once every few years or whenever major changes are made to your home’s systems. Additionally, audits should be considered after significant weather events or if there are noticeable changes in system performance.

What should I expect during a home mechanical audit?

During a home mechanical audit, a qualified technician will inspect all major systems, including checking the efficiency of HVAC units, inspecting plumbing for leaks, and reviewing electrical systems for potential hazards. Homeowners may also be asked questions regarding system performance and any unusual issues they’ve encountered.

Can I perform a mechanical audit myself, or should I hire a professional?

While homeowners can conduct a basic review of their mechanical systems, hiring a professional is recommended for a thorough audit. Professionals have the training and tools necessary to identify issues that may not be apparent to an untrained eye, ensuring a comprehensive assessment.

How can I prepare for a mechanical audit of my home?

Preparation for a mechanical audit involves a few steps. First, ensure all areas of your home are accessible, including the attic, basement, and crawl spaces. Gather any previous inspection reports, maintenance records, or warranties related to your mechanical systems. It’s also helpful to identify specific areas of concern you may have regarding comfort or efficiency. Being prepared can help the auditor provide a more comprehensive evaluation tailored to your needs.
